This 45 hour course is approved for continuing education and the 45 hour
educational requirement for licensing as a Real Estate Broker.
Successful completion of the course requires 90% attendance (40.5 hours)
and passing grade on the school’s final exam (70%).
The following are required subjects:
Real Estate
Agency Disclosure
Local Concerns
The Broker’s Office
Real Estate Finance II
Real Estate Investments
General Business Law
Construction & Development
Conveyance of Real Property
Title Closing & Costs
Real Estate Property
Management
Taxes & Assessments.

NYS Department of State (DOS) Licensing Requirements For Real Estate
Brokers
To become
a Licensed Real Estate Broker in New York State the
following conditions must be met:
1)
be at
least 19 years of age
2)
have no
felony convictions
3)
be a
citizen or permanent resident of USA
4)
have
one full year experience as a licensed real estate
salesperson or two years comparable experience.
5)
complete
both salesperson and
broker courses (total 90 hours)
